The
table shows the date and time the report was
generated, as well as the time frame for the
report. All dates and times are referenced to the
location of the system running the
analysis Timeframe - beginning date and
time of your log. The number of page hits
-Are a count of actual successful hits for the
document not including any graphics on the page.
Pages can be files with extensions such as .htm,
.html, .asp, and a few others (as defined by the
Options | Web Traffic Analysis | File Types tab).
Impressions -A count of the number of
pages viewed and not including the supporting
graphic files within the page. The total
number of hits -Is a count of all the
successful hits including HTML pages, pictures,
forms, scripts and files downloaded.Tip:

visitor sessions. Number of Hits for Home
Page -Number of times the home page was
visited. This statistic is derived from the home
page setting in the profile. Number of
Successful Hits for Entire Site -Hits with a
successful status code. Number of Page
Views (Impressions) -Page Views is the count
of hits to documents and forms (as defined by the
Options | Web Traffic Analysis | File Types
tab). Document Views - Document Views is
the count of hits to documents (as defined by the
Options | Web Traffic Analysis | File Types
tab). Number of Visitor Sessions - Hits
to your site by a single visitor within a
timeframe (as defined in Options | Web Traffic
Analysis | General Tab).
Domestic,
International and Unknown sections summarize the
origin of visitors in percentages of
hits. Visitor Sessions From the United
States - Sessions determined by the User
Domain field in the log, and as defined by Options
| Web Traffic Analysis |
Domains. International Visitor Sessions -
Sessions determined by the User Domain field
in the log, and as defined by Options | Web
Traffic Analysis | Domains. Visitor Sessions
of Unknown Origins -Domains recorded in the
log that have no configuration settings in Options
| Web Traffic Analysis | Domains. Origins may also
be unknown if the server does not log this
field.
Averages indicate general statistics
that span the log. Average Number of Hits
Per Day -Number of Successful Hits divided by
the total number of days in the log. Average
Number of Page Views Per Day -Number of page
views (impressions) divided by the total number of
days in the log. Average Number of Visitor
Sessions Per Day -Number of visitor sessions
divided by the total number of days in the
log. Average Visitor Session Length
-Average of all visitor sessions in the
log.
Unique visitors are a count of unique
IPs for the period of the report, whether or not
they were authenticated using domain names or
cookies. Number of Unique Visitors
-Unique visitors are counted using visitor IP,
domain name, or cookie (as defined in Options |
Web Traffic Analysis | Cookies). Cookies are the
most accurate. Number of Visitors Who
Visited Once -Visitor Sessions that occurred
once throughout the log. Number of Visitors
Who Visited More Than Once -The count of
Visitor Sessions that occurred with more than the
default 30 minutes (or the time set for visitor
sessions as defined in Options | Web Traffic
Analysis | General Tab) between any
activity.
The
General Stats table gives a general overview of
the site's performance, helping you quickly assess
the growth and the needs of the site. It can help
you determine the report chapters that you should
focus on for valuable site enhancement statistics.
